B.U.S. Admission Requirements

1. The major emphasis of a B.U.S. degree must be thematic, interdisciplinary, and not similar to any existing major offered at the University of Utah.

2. The student must have at least a 2.5 GPA to submit a proposal and must maintain that average until graduation.

3. The degree is meant to be prospective rather than retrospective. This means that the student must have at least 40 hours remaining to be taken when submitting the proposal. A substantial number of them should be within the major-emphasis area.

4. Prerequisites for all proposed courses must be either listed as course work in the proposal or waived in writing by the appropriate department chairperson before the proposal is approved.
